Algorithm 版 (精华区)

发信人: Lerry (戒网·学习), 信区: Algorithm
标  题: 无根树
发信站: 哈工大紫丁香 (2001年12月03日09:28:45 星期一), 站内信件

92'NOI


由键盘读入一个字符串表示的无根树,无根树的各节点的名称用互不相同的

大写英文字母表示。由用户输入一个节点的名称,程序应能够输出一种以该

节点为根节点的字符串形式。程序输出无根树的字符串形式时,各个节点的

名称无关紧要,所有节点都以P表示,以后的各种输出也采用这种方式。

    例如:用户输入无根树的字符串形式A(B(CD(EF)))指定的根节点为D,则

输出   P(P(PP)PP)   P(PP(PP)P)   P(PPP(PP)) 中的一种即可

任务2:输入两个串表示的无根树,判断其结构是否一样,注意与节点名称无

关,只考虑结构

任务3:输入无根树的总枝树 N(1<=N<=11),输出所有枝树为N的互不相同的无

根树,并纪录总数。以字符串形式输出:例如 N=5时,共有6种不同结构的无

根树,如下所示:P(P(P(P(P(P)))))  P(P(PP(P(P))))  P(P(P(PP(P))))

P(P(PPPP))  P(P(P(P)PP))  P(P(PP(PP)))
 


--
  不在乎天长地久,就怕你从来没有!

※ 来源:·哈工大紫丁香 bbs.hit.edu.cn·[FROM: 天外飞仙]
--
※ 修改:·Lerry 於 12月04日16:40:50  修改本文·[FROM: 天外飞仙]
※ 转寄:.哈工大紫丁香 bbs.hit.edu.cn.[FROM: 天外飞仙]
--
※ 转载:.哈工大紫丁香 bbs.hit.edu.cn.[FROM: 天外飞仙]
[百宝箱] [返回首页] [上级目录] [根目录] [返回顶部] [刷新] [返回]
Powered by KBS BBS 2.0 (http://dev.kcn.cn)
页面执行时间:2.331毫秒